Oksana Ilchenko has over 10 years of experience in corporate, M&A, competition, banking law, restructuring and corporate mediation.

Since having joined the Firm in 2005, Oksana has played a key role as legal advisor on Ukrainian law issues in the following representative cases:

  • advising Altimo on corporate and competition issues with respect to the consolidation of the telecom assets of Alfa Group and Telenor resulting in creation of a new USD 23.8b telecoms company;
  • acting for two leading Ukrainian market players in M&A-related mediation between them;
  • advising Sberbank on the acquisition of a leading investment company;
  • advising MICEX in the acquisition of a majority stake in Ukraine’s PFTS bourse;
  • advising Goldman Sachs on the acquisition of a minority stake in a leading Ukrainian investment company;
  • advising Erste Bank Ukraine in several projects, including advice on a USD 33m loan restructuring;
  • advising Intesa Sanpaolo in the acquisition of Pravex Bank;
  • advising Erste Bank in the acquisition of Prestige Bank (currently Erste Bank Ukraine);
  • advising Atradius and Willis on insurance and other regulatory matters.

Recently Oksana has also advised BTA, Bunge, Deutsche Bank, Hilti, Parmalat, Printec on various competition matters. She regularly acts for foreign and Ukrainian investors in obtaining merger and concerted actions clearance and advises them on the issues pertaining to the abuse of dominant position, unfair competition practices and leniency procedures.

Ms. Ilchenko holds degrees from Ivan Franko National University of Lviv (international relations) and Taras Shevchenko Kyiv National University (law), both with honors. She has also completed a 5-month post-graduate course in International Trade and Business Law in T.M.C. Asser Institute in The Hague, Netherlands.
